Python中SocketServer,pythonsocketserver,#创建SocketSer
文章由Byrx.net分享于2019-03-23 05:03:31
Python中SocketServer,pythonsocketserver,#创建SocketSer
#创建SocketServerTCP服务器:import SocketServerfrom SocketServer import StreamRequestHandler as SRHfrom time import ctimehost = 'xxx.xxx.xxx.xxx'port = 9999addr = (host,port)class Servers(SRH): def handle(self): print 'got connection from ',self.client_address self.wfile.write('connection %s:%s at %s succeed!' % (host,port,ctime())) while True: data = self.request.recv(1024) if not data: break print data print "RECV from ", self.client_address[0] self.request.send(data)print 'server is running....'server = SocketServer.ThreadingTCPServer(addr,Servers)server.serve_forever()
评论关闭